
The KAV 485 Altitude/Vertical Speed Indicator provides centralized display and control of the altitude and vertical speed function on the KFC 3100 system. Display features an electronically driven altimeter and instantaneous vertical speed indicator, altitude and vertical speed preselect, barometric correction, and an altitude alert. The controls for the altitude/vertical speed selection and barometric altimeter are included, as well as mode selector keys that duplicate function of the vertical speed and altitude select key on the KMS 447 flight director mode selector.
The KAV 485 includes a preflight/self-test function that ensures the integrity of the display and command features. Automatic illumination of the display is adjusted via photocell that is integrated into the top right portion of the unit.
- Altimeter displays barometric altitude
- ALT Flag indicates invalid altimeter information
- Altimeter setting displays either inches of mercury (in HG) or millibar (MB)
- Altimeter setting selector/push-to-test control
- Simple switching between inches of Mercury and Millibars
- Altitude Select/Density Altitude continuously displays selected altitudes for altitude alerting
- Altitude and vertical speed preselect control
- Altitude alert illuminates when aircraft's current altitude is within 200 – 1000 feet of specified value
- Displays instantaneous vertical speed indicator (IVSI) with 100-foot resolution
- VS Flag indicates invalid IVSI display
- Vertical Speed Bug indicates present vertical speed selection
- Vertical Speed Engage Key
- Altitude Select Key
